I am looking to replace my HP Pavilion x2 - 10-n100nq screen. I found a video with how to do it, but I need a source from where I can buy one. Preferably from UK/Ireland.

I understand you are looking to replace the screen on your HP Pavilion x2 - 10-n100nq and need a reliable source to buy one. Let’s go through a few steps to help you get the correct replacement screen.

 

Confirm Model and Screen Type

Make sure your laptop model is exactly 10-n100nq.

Verify whether you need just the LCD panel or a full digitizer/touch screen assembly, as some replacements include the frame.

 

Check UK/Ireland Retailers

Look for replacement screens on reputable sites such as:

eBay UK (search for “HP Pavilion x2 10-n100nq screen”)

Laptopscreen.com (HP X2 series)

UKPCPart.com (specific model parts)

Confirm compatibility by matching your model number and frame color before purchase.

 

Verify Screen Specifications

Compare resolution, touch functionality, and frame color with your current screen.

OEM screens are recommended for full compatibility and touch support.

 

Consider Professional Repair Services (Optional)

If unsure about DIY replacement, some UK services provide screen replacement, though you can also do it yourself if confident.

 

Prepare for DIY Replacement

Follow a step-by-step video guide specific to HP x2 10 series laptops.

Ensure you have the right tools (small screwdrivers, plastic spudger, suction tool) to avoid damage.

 

Check Screen Upon Arrival

Before fully installing, test the new screen by connecting it temporarily to ensure it powers on and touch works.

 

Install Carefully

Remove the old screen carefully following the guide.

Install the new screen, reconnect all cables properly, and secure the frame.

 

Test After Installation

Power on the laptop and check for display clarity, touch responsiveness, and no dead pixels.

If issues occur, double-check cable connections and screen compatibility.
